python里如何遍历

python里如何遍历

作者:Rhett Bai发布时间:2026-01-05阅读时长:0 分钟阅读次数:42

用户关注问题

Q
Python遍历列表有什么常用方法?

我想遍历Python中的列表,常用的方法有哪些?有什么区别?

A

Python遍历列表的常用方法

遍历列表可以使用for循环直接遍历元素,或结合range()函数通过索引访问。使用for元素 in 列表形式简洁,适合只需要元素的场景。使用for i in range(len(列表))可以访问索引和值,适合需要同时获取索引的情况。还可以用enumerate()函数获取索引和值,语法更优雅。

Q
如何遍历Python字典中的键和值?

我要遍历字典里的所有键和值,有什么高效的方法吗?

A

遍历Python字典键和值的技巧

遍历字典时,可以使用字典的items()方法,这样可以同时获得键和值。例如:for key, value in dict.items():通过这种方式,代码更加简洁明了。也可以单独遍历键(for key in dict)或者值(for value in dict.values()),具体选用哪种方式取决于需求。

Q
如何在Python中遍历字符串中的字符?

我需要遍历字符串并处理每个字符,应该如何写遍历代码?

A

遍历Python字符串中的每个字符方法

Python中的字符串可以直接用for循环遍历,每次循环获得一个字符。例如:for char in string:这样可以逐个访问字符串中的字符,对每个字符进行处理十分方便。字符串是可迭代对象,所以遍历非常直观,无需额外转换。